About Me/Reason for Joining the GEC:
I work with the World Savvy Monitor, a bimonthly online subscription-based publication that offers an in-depth examination of one issue or region in an easy-to-read and objective format. The Monitor also features two companion documents: a Salon Guide for initiating community-wide discussions on the current edition, and a Classroom Companion, featuring leveled readings written by World Savvy staff, discussion questions, lesson plans, and suggested resources.
